Brief

This article summarizes the research and development of a fully automated production process for optical fiber couplers, covering stages from fiber loading to glue packaging, which was demonstrated through the creation of a prototype and is expected to improve mass production, product quality, and efficiency.

Summary

This article discusses the development of a fully automated production process for optical fiber couplers, addressing the limitations of manual methods by implementing technologies like motion control, automatic dispensing, and visual inspection. A prototype was created over two years, demonstrating the feasibility of automating stages from fiber loading to glue packaging, with the goal of achieving mass production, improved product quality, and higher efficiency in fiber coupler manufacturing.
